This study examines the emotional realities experienced by victims of caste-based violence and discrimination under the SC/ST Act, while also analyzing the implementation gaps that prevent the legislation from fully achieving its objectives. Through a comprehensive review of recent cases, government data, and scholarly research, I aim to present a nuanced picture of how the Act functions in practice rather than merely existing on paper.
